**Biofiltration Market Type Insights**

The Italy Biofiltration Market presents a dynamic landscape with various types playing pivotal roles in addressing environmental challenges and enhancing wastewater treatment processes. The Biological Aerated Biofilter System stands out for its efficiency in removing nitrogenous contaminants and organic pollutants, leveraging biological processes to ensure effective treatment. This method is particularly significant in Italy, given the country’s stringent environmental regulations aimed at preserving water quality and promoting sustainable practices.Meanwhile, Denitrification Biofilter Systems have gained traction, focusing specifically on reducing nitrates in wastewater, which is critical for protecting Italy's rich biodiversity and aquatic ecosystems. Activated Carbon Biofilters have a strong presence due to their ability to adsorb a wide range of contaminants, making them a preferred choice in both industrial and municipal applications. The Fixed Films technology utilizes biofilm carriers enhance biodegradation by maximizing surface area for microbial growth, thus increasing treatment efficiency in compact spaces, a necessity for urban areas in Italy.Fluidized Bed Filters, known for their adaptability and effectiveness in treating various waste streams, have also found their place given the need for flexible approaches in managing wastewater. **Biofiltration Market Filter Media Insights**

The Filter Media segment within the Italy Biofiltration Market plays a crucial role in the overall performance and efficiency of biofiltration systems in various applications, including wastewater treatment and aquaculture. This segment encompasses key components such as Ceramic Rings, Bio Balls, and Moving Bed Filter Media, each contributing significantly to the biofiltration process. Ceramic Rings are favored for their durability and high surface area, promoting effective microbial growth which enhances filtration efficiency. Bio Balls, known for their lightweight and porous structure, support biological filtration by providing ample space for beneficial bacteria to thrive, thus improving water quality.Moving Bed Filter Media is notable for its adaptive capabilities in dynamic environments, helping to balance fluctuations in flow and load, which is essential for maintaining optimal performance in systems. Technology: Activated Sludge (Dominant) vs. Membrane Bioreactors (Emerging)

Activated Sludge is known for its operational stability and cost-effectiveness, leading to its dominance in Italy's biofiltration market. It utilizes aeration tanks where microorganisms break down organic matter, making it preferable for large-scale wastewater treatment plants. Conversely, Membrane Bioreactors represent an emerging technology that integrates biological treatment with membrane filtration, resulting in high-quality effluent and reduced footprint. Their growing popularity is driven by increasing regulatory demands for effluent quality and the need for water reuse, making them a compelling choice for future installations.
